Test Without Real Risks
Testing live systems can be dangerous. A small mistake can crash important services. Service virtualization helps teams test APIs safely. It creates a fake version of an API for testing. This lets companies check security without harming real data.
Simulated testing shows how APIs react under attack. Teams can fix weak spots before real hackers try to break in. They can test new security measures in a safe space. Service virtualization makes testing easy, safe, and reliable. A strong defense starts with smart testing.
